Technical Description

In the Linux kernel, the following vulnerability has been resolved:

crypto: ccp - Check for page allocation failure correctly in TIO

Sashiko notes:

> if __snp_alloc_firmware_pages() returns NULL under memory pressure, is it

> safe to pass it directly to page_address()?

>

> On architectures without HASHED_PAGE_VIRTUAL, page_address(NULL) might

> compute a deterministic but invalid, non-zero virtual address. The

> subsequent if (tio_status) check would then evaluate to true, and

> sev_tsm_init_locked() would dereference the invalid pointer.

Indeed, page_address(NULL) will return non-NULL garbage here. Fix this by

checking the page allocation itself for NULL, not the resulting virtual

address.
